Default Have an expasnion before Prophecies

I went around and asked people that wouldn't it be cool if there was a GW expansion to Prophecies that takes place in the Guild War between Kryta and Ascalon? All of them said yes =D.
So it'd be cool if there was an expansion pack to Prophecies but not a full game itself so it won't be so hard to think of some other classes for it. But it'd just be the first 6 classes of the game.
So like price it at like $20-$30 for it and people will think that might be a waste since it's just another story line. Well I think that there should be like 5 new skills for each class and 1 elite that you can't get anywhere else but there. Also, have it add like 1 more slot to your character thing.
So you can start up the Expansion game or you can enter it through Prophecies at Ascalon (wouldn't make much sense if you were to go to Lion's Arch since the Krytans were the enemy).
So then have the battles start in Ascalon as if they were almost losing. Then take it to the Shiverpeaks where you get Dwarven help and fight the Krytans. Also you can fight the early stages of the stone summit who are friends with no one. Then take the fight to Kryta where some peace settlement comes after you own them in the last with Adelberhm and everybody goes Whoopee!

The new PvP maps would be the Ascalon arena that's fresh and garden green with no tarpit, so just about no hinderensess but it'll be a time limit with the kill thing on it. Then the other arena would be some ancient Dwarven Gladiator arena that was just about destroyed.

Then the new added cities in ascalon would be Rin, and Drascir. For the Shiverpeaks you won't be able to go down to the south, so the city in the Shiverpeaks would be like where the Frost Gate is. Then there'll be mission areas at the Great Northern Wall (Krytans seiging Ascalon), Frontier Gate will become a mission area where you kill lots of Krytan outposts. Then go to Dascir the city and then right to there would be another defense from the Krytans invovling the Obelisks then you take the offensive with Adelberhm and take back the rest of the city. Then up to Rin where you make the last defense and then you push the krytans back very very very far. Then starting your offensive, you start at Norlani with a whoel bunch of Academy students and stuff and drive back the Krytans. Yak's Bend will still be called Yak's Bend, and then you tka ehte annoying path to Borlis. There the Krytans are on defense and are garrisoning both of the forts there. You get some dwarven help and take over the beacons and the forts. But between the first fort and the second fort, you meet a large band of stone summit and kill them. Then you prance onto the Gulch (that fort's name has that) without lightning the big beacons because the Krytans aren't going to open for you right? Then you blast the doors open with something and liberate the fort and end mission.
Then for the Frost Gate, you start in the second fort and then exit it to the mission area which is a small camp outside and then start going to the gate. This'll be mostly Stone Summit because they have taken control of that area but at the gate you'll fight lots of Krytans for that is their way in and out.
After the Frost Gate, you're at Beacon's Pearch where you'll take another annoying path the a mission area at the mouth of Griffon's Mouth. There the Krytans have a massive attack force with int he caves and you have to wipe them out and the mission continues onto the beach where there is a massive amount of Krytans on defense and two warships there with lots of guys on it. So on that part you're suppose to take out the warships and then continue onto where the mission area of Gates of Kryta is, but it'll be called the Battlefronts.
In The Battlefronts yo basically take the fight to Lion's Arch. Expect a large defense there on the way to LA. Also you can't be ran from griffon's mouth to LA, you can only access LA from the mission area.
There'll be a mission area just right outside of Lion's Arch and you start out in a fairly large warcamp. In this battle you fight with Adelberhm who is lvl 20 and young looking and an army of soldiers. So you seige the city and break past it's walls and start slaughtering everybody. There'll be 4 warships there since it's a large dock and it can accomidate that. So you tkae over the city and you're happy yay!
Lion's Arch itself will become a mission and that's when the Krytans still think they can take back their city. So that's when you and a large amount of soldiers fight inside the walls of the city and you fend off the attackers.
Then you'll go teleport to the last mission area where you crush the last of the Krytan army and then a peace settlement is arranged.
THE END!
